Here’s How to Get a Free Transit Hotel and Visa in Doha

Matthew Klint Posted onMay 2, 2017May 2, 2017 31 Comments

Yesterday I wrote about the new +Qatar program in Doha, offering a complimentary visa and hotel room for transit passengers. Here’s how to take advantage of this free offer.

Reminders:

  • Free transit hotel program runs through 30 September 2017
  • Valid for new bookings made by 31 August 2017
  • Flights must be booked on qatarairways.com and be on Qatar Airways (no codeshares)
  • Transit must be a minimum of 12 hours

How to Book a Free Transit Hotel in Doha

1. Book your multi-city ticket with transit in Doha with Qatar Airways

Select the ‘Multi-city’ option when searching for your flights on qatarairways.com, and click on the ‘Add another flight’ button to add your stopover in Doha:

Add Doha to your itinerary during your outbound or inbound journey:

After including Doha as one of your stops, select the flights for your trip then click ‘Continue’:

Review your flights, and click on ‘Continue’ to complete your booking:

2. Apply for your free transit visa

Simply enter your booking reference number and last name to begin the process. Remember, the free transit visa (and hotel) is one for Qatar Airways flights on Qatar Airways issued tickets.

3. Book your +Qatar offer with Discover Qatar

After booking your flight, you can also confirm your free hotel room. You’ll have three choices: +Qatar Premium, Luxury, or Ultimate. I detail the choices here.

If you are flying in economy class, you are entitled to a free night at a 4-star hotel. The list includes 19 hotels.

If you are flying in business or first class, your five star hotel is complimentary. This includes 18 hotels. Unfortunately, the Grand Hyatt Doha is not one of the choices.

If your hotel is available, you’ll see a price of $0 indicated ($50 if you take advantage of the +Qatar Ultimate package) and can fill in the details and make the reservation. You will need to enter your ticket number into the reservation. CONCLUSION

Follow the steps above to enjoy a free hotel during your extended transit in Doha. While Doha is frankly one of the most boring places in the world, spending a night or two at a luxury hotel with great restaurants and shopping is still probably worthwhile.
